About the Role
As a Workforce Australia Employment Consultant at APM, you will play a pivotal role in supporting our participants (job seekers) to transform their lives. Reporting to the Business Manager at our APM office in Mareeba, Qld site, you will work closely with stakeholders, including employers and our participants, to deliver tailored employment solutions. It is exciting, challenging, inclusive and rewarding. You will be working in a fast‑paced and collaborative environment, achieving great outcomes, and making a difference, together.
Key Responsibilities
- Identify and secure employment opportunities for participants with local employers
- Supporting our participants to identify skills to become job ready
- Deliver quality service whilst adhering to all contractual and compliance requirements
- Enhance participants employability through training and support service referrals
- Develop personalised job plans for clear employment pathways
- Build and maintain positive relationships with local employers and community groups
Am I suited to being an Employment Consultant with APM’s Employment Services?
We hire people who are driven, solution focussed with a can‑do approach. People who are motivated to go above and beyond for their participants, have excellent communication skills and can demonstrate composure and adaptability through the day‑to‑day challenges of the role.
We find people with a background in sales, retail, call centre, hospitality, consulting, business development, and administration are well suited to this role. We provide full training, and will help you turn your transferable skills into a new career in Employment Services.
To be considered, you will have
- Eligibility to work in Australia
- A current driver’s licence and a comprehensively insured vehicle
- A MyGovID (Standard level)
- Willingness to complete a National Police Check
- Able to pass a Working with Children Check
- Available to work Full‑Time Monday to Friday 8:30am – 5:00pm
